Time-lapse capture mode
The camera records still images at regular intervals and stops shooting when it reaches the set number.

Hint
To change the image size, see "Time-lapse capture image size."
To change the shooting interval, see "Time-lapse shooting interval."
To change the shot number, see "Time-lapse shot number."
When the Time-lapse shot number is set to
The still pictures you shot can be downloaded to the computer using "Action Cam Movie Creator" and you can create a time-
lapse movie. You can also create a time-lapse movie by downloading the still pictures to a smartphone, etc., using the
smartphone/tablet application "Action Cam App".
